AeA, founded in 1943, is a nationwide trade
association that represents over 2,500 high-tech companies. The AeA
Oregon Council serves member companies in Oregon.

Oregon activities that AeA is currently tracking in the
Information Network include:
-
Oregon e-waste recycling law 2007
Implements producer responsibility program to recycle certain electronic devices in Oregon. Statewide program will be paid for by manufacturers who sell devices in the state....Read More
